Transaction 720a61b24ede3f366c8c93843c1c9378360c589fed31327effb9327507ee41d3
1 Input
1 Output
-
720a61b24ede3f366c8c93843c1c9378360c589fed31327effb9327507ee41d3:0
- value
- 975954
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 139e37054f9467f9e2ef74424b6be499433c8fd1 OP_EQUAL
- address
- 33UkJ9u4vtQLJAq3N1Ya8HhgRVxL7t3hSk